About Legacybox

We help families preserve the things that only exist once.

From VHS tapes and film reels to printed photos, negatives, slides, DVDs, camcorder cassettes, memory cards, and phones, we digitize the media that matters most so families can revisit and share those moments for generations to come.

But we believe the future of Legacybox is much larger than digitization alone.

We’re building a long-term family memory platform while expanding the very definition of what can be preserved.

We are not in the digitization business. We are in the irreplaceable business.

The Role

We’re hiring a Marketing Coordinator to help execute marketing initiatives across Legacybox.

This is not an administrative marketing assistant role.

You’ll work across our marketing organization, supporting the Chief Marketing Officer, Head of Growth, Head of Ecommerce, and other marketing team members on promotions, ecommerce, creative, reporting, product launches, partnerships, and day-to-day marketing execution.

The right person is highly organized but, more importantly, knows how to take ownership. We want to be able to hand you a task or a problem, have you figure out the details, coordinate with the right people, and get it across the finish line.

You’ll be close to the work and the numbers. You should be comfortable moving quickly, juggling multiple priorities, spotting when something looks off, and solving problems without needing every step mapped out for you.

If you’re early in your marketing career and want broad exposure to how a growing consumer ecommerce brand operates, this role is for you.

What You’ll Do

Execute Marketing Initiatives

  • Own and execute defined marketing projects from initial request through completion.
  • Help coordinate promotional plans, product launches, offers, and other marketing initiatives across Growth, Ecommerce, Creative, and Lifecycle.
  • Keep details, timing, assets, approvals, and dependencies organized so projects launch accurately and on time.
  • Step into problems, determine what needs to happen next, and coordinate with the right people to move the work forward.

Coordinate Promotions & Ecommerce

  • Assist with promotional planning and execution across Legacybox.com.
  • Make light promotional, merchandising, product, and content updates using Shopify and our site builder.
  • Help with product setup, offer configuration, launch timing, and site QA.
  • Check customer-facing experiences before and during launches to make sure promotions, products, links, messaging, and creative are working as intended.

Keep Creative Moving

  • Write and organize creative briefs for promotions, campaigns, site updates, and other marketing needs.
  • Coordinate with designers, marketers, and outside partners to make sure creative is delivered on time and meets the needs of the project.
  • Gather assets, feedback, approvals, and final files while keeping projects moving toward launch.
  • Develop a strong understanding of the Legacybox brand and help ensure marketing execution is clear, accurate, and consistent.

Support Reporting & Performance

  • Help build, maintain, and distribute recurring marketing and ecommerce reporting.
  • Use Google Sheets, GA4, Shopify, and other marketing platforms to pull data and understand performance.
  • Pay attention to the numbers and flag when traffic, conversion, revenue, promotions, or other key metrics look unusual.
  • Help the marketing team turn reporting into clear next steps and follow-up actions.

Coordinate Partners & Vendors

  • Work directly with agencies, vendors, media partners, and other outside partners on campaign details and execution.
  • Coordinate timelines, assets, product information, deliverables, and other details required to launch projects successfully.
  • Follow up proactively, solve issues, and make sure commitments do not get lost between teams.

Operate Across the Marketing Team

  • Work closely with the Chief Marketing Officer, Head of Growth, Head of Ecommerce, Creative, Lifecycle, and other members of the marketing organization.
  • Jump between projects and priorities as the needs of the business change.
  • Bring urgency, organization, curiosity, and a bias toward getting things done.
